Event management is fast catching up as a hot career option because of the element of glitz, glamour, flamboyance and style associated with important social and corporate events due to the increasing trend in retail and marketing sector. A candidate opting for a diploma course in event management is required to pass the Higher Secondary or 10 + 2 course in any discipline. The aspirant for event management course should have a genuine passion for conducting events. He/she should have very good organizing ability and be flexible to work for long hours.
